A case of intraabdominal tuberculosis masquerading as inguinal hernia: a diagnostic challenge
<div><p>Inguinal masses are common presentations in clinical practice, often attributed to hernias. However, atypical features may lead to diagnostic difficulties and delayed intervention. We present a case of a 32-year-old Ethiopian woman with a prolonged history of a growing groin mass...
